Visualizzazione dei risultati da 1 a 4 su 4
  1. #1

    PASCAL: cosa sono gli array?

    Salve a tutti, è da poco che mi sto cimentando per imparare il linguaggio Pascal, sono arrivato agli array e non riesco proprio a capire cosa siano e come si dichiarino (vorrei soprattutto sapere a cosa servono e perché si usano).
    Se poteste spiegarmelo in modo semplice ve ne sarei molto grato

  2. #2
    Utente di HTML.it
    Registrato dal
    May 2009
    Messaggi
    225
    un array è un aggregato di elementi omogenei, cioè dello stesso tipo. Puoi avere quindi un array di integer, di single, etc..
    Ogni elemento dell'array è identificato da un numero detto indice. Normalmente in pascal il primo elemento dell'array ha indici 1.
    Un esempio di array è
    codice:
    program prova;
    var
    	esempio_array : array [1 .. 10] of integer ;	 
    begin
    	esempio_array[1] := 100;
    	writeln (esempio_array[1]);
    end.
    dove abbiamo definito un array di dieci integer, assegnato 100 al primo elemento e stampatone il valore.

    ciao
    sergio

  3. #3
    Grazie per la risposta, ora ho capito un po' meglio

  4. #4
    Moderatore di Linux e software L'avatar di francofait
    Registrato dal
    Aug 2001
    Messaggi
    13,559
    Originariamente inviato da istrice95
    Grazie per la risposta, ora ho capito un po' meglio
    Se vogliamo essere più precisi l' array è una matrice dati , può avere più dimensioni :
    Esempio classico il foglio di calcolo , ha per base una matrice dati bidimensionale

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2024 vBulletin Solutions, Inc. All rights reserved.